Job Title: Arts Reporter

We are seeking an experienced and ambitious Arts Reporter to join our team at KERA, the public media company of North Texas. As an Arts Reporter, you will be responsible for covering the rich cultural scene in North Texas, including music, arts, and culture.

Job Summary:

The Arts Reporter will be responsible for pitching, reporting, and producing a mix of daily news, two-ways, and features for radio and websites. This includes staying on top of regional arts news and contributing to national and statewide partners.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in journalism, mass communication, or a related field, with a passion for music, arts, and culture journalism.

Responsibilities:
  • Pitch, report, and produce a mix of daily news, two-ways, and features for radio and websites.
  • Stay on top of regional arts news and contribute to national and statewide partners.
  • Build and maintain a community around the beat, including musicians and artists, leaders of arts organizations, curators, and experts.
  • Work collaboratively as part of KERA's arts team, with staff and collaborations from WRR, KERA News, Denton Record-Chronicle, and KXT.
  • Cover breaking news in North Texas and beyond, sometimes outside the standard 9-5 business hours as needed.
Requirements:
  • 1-3 years of experience and background in journalism, mass communication, or a related field.
  • Strong audio reporting and production skills, and solid news writing skills.
  • Ability to generate dynamic, creative story ideas.
  • Ability to shift journalistic modes quickly, from deadline reporting to feature writing.
  • Demonstrated commitment to diversity in reporting and sourcing.
  • Passion for music, arts, and culture journalism.
  • Knowledge of Associated Press style, ability to exercise sound news judgment, and follow KERA/NPR ethics and editorial standards.
What We Offer:
  • Generous vacation, sick, personal time, and holidays.
  • Comprehensive health, dental, and vision insurance.
  • KERA-paid short and long-term disability, basic life insurance, and AD&D insurance.
  • Flexible scheduling and hybrid work environment.
  • 401k plan with KERA-contribution eligibility after six months of tenure.
